1966 Alvis TF vs. 2007 BMW X5
To start off, 2007 BMW X5 is newer by 41 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1966 Alvis TF.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1966 Alvis TF would be higher. Both 1966 Alvis TF and 2007 BMW X5 are equipped with a 2,993 cc engine. In terms of performance, 2007 BMW X5 (201 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 51 more horse power than 1966 Alvis TF. (150 HP @ 4750 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 BMW X5 should accelerate faster than 1966 Alvis TF.
Because 2007 BMW X5 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1966 Alvis TF.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 BMW X5 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 BMW X5 (480 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 233 more torque (in Nm) than 1966 Alvis TF. (247 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2007 BMW X5 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1966 Alvis TF.
